...The Flood Warning is extended for the following rivers in Kentucky... Green River at Munfordville affecting Hart County. Green River near Mammoth Cave affecting Edmonson County. Green River at Woodbury affecting Butler and Warren Counties. Green River at Rochester affecting Ohio, Butler and Muhlenberg Counties. .Recent heavy rain has caused the river to rise. * WHAT...Minor flooding is forecast. * WHERE...Green River at Woodbury. * WHEN...From Tuesday evening to Wednesday morning. * IMPACTS...At 26.0 feet, KY 403 at James McKinney Bridge floods. Water overflows lock wall.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 9:00 AM CDT Monday the stage was 23.8 feet. - Bankfull stage is 24.0 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to rise to a crest of 26.0 feet tomorrow evening. It will then fall below flood stage early Wednesday morning. - Flood stage is 26.0 feet. - Flood History...This crest compares to a previous crest of 26.6 feet on 03/11/2019.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ood

Turn around, don't drown when encountering flooded roads. Most flood deaths occur in vehicles. Motorists should not attempt to drive around barricades or drive cars through flooded areas.
